Kalmar FF is intensifying its efforts to enhance its squad through strategic transfers as it aims for promotion in the Superettan league. Under the leadership of Finnish coach Toni Koskela, the team is currently contending at the top of the league and is looking to solidify its position before the transfer window closes in just over two weeks.

Recent reports suggest that Kalmar FF is on the cusp of securing a deal for Emeka Nnamani from B93. The 21-year-old forward was a standout player in the Danish second division last season, notching up nine goals and six assists in 36 matches, earning him a reputation as the top scorer for his team. His previous tenure at FC Nordsjälland saw him struggle for playtime, with only 13 appearances to his name, further highlighting his recent resurgence at B93.

Kalmar’s strategy reflects a trend among Swedish clubs, increasingly looking to the Danish league for promising talent. By bolstering its ranks with skilled players like Nnamani, Kalmar FF hopes to secure its return to Allsvenskan, the top tier of Swedish football.
